Rudyard Kipling collected the short stories he had published in various magazines in the mid-1890s into ‘The Day’s Work’, published in 1898.

In ‘The Day’s Work’, Kipling uses a series of short stories to examine labour and employment in a variety of different industries, be it shipping, transport or bridge building. The result is a masterly collection of writings dealing with such eternal themes as family dependency, obedience to command, and loyalty against all the odds.



Some of the stories include: ‘
A Walking Delegate, ‘ ‘
The Bridge-Builders, ‘ ‘
The Tomb of His Ancestors, ‘ and ‘
William the Conquerer, ‘ among others.
